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Outline of Metal Finishing - Mostly, the polishing of metal is desirable for appearance and for clean-room situations. It is one of the most preferred procedures because of its utility in maximizing the overall beauty of the item, such as, cookware, car parts or motorcycle parts. Equally, many clean-rooms must have a sleek finish as a way to limit the permeability of the metal surfaces which could cause dirt to collect and contaminate. An excellent example of this usage would be in vacuum chambers. There exist several strategies to polish metal, and let us look into several of the steps involved. Various metals can be finished electromechanically, using chemicals, manually, or with purpose made buffing machines. A buffing compound or paste is routinely applied, that might contain ch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, because of its weak thermal conductivity, fairly high viscosity, and hardness is amongst the time-consuming. In contrast, merchandise made from non-ferrous metals tend to be more responsive to polishing, as these demand the least amount of treatments.
When a greater processing quality isn't really required, swifter pad speeds can be used. A lesser pad speed is needed when a superior mirror finish is requested. Finishing buffs plastered in paste will be profoundly impacted by specific forces on the pad. The level of the surface pressure may be increased to a chosen limit, though using in excess of the maximum measure of load not only decreases the quality level of the process, but also degrades effectiveness, can lead to wear to the part, and moreover an apparent overheating of the work-pieces, owing to friction. When polishing thinner metal, it's higher heat (and a resultant flexibility of the metal) that will potentially cause components to distort, bend or warp. Generally speaking, it will take a highly skilled polisher to factor in all these variables to both prevent harm to the piece and to give good results successfully. To be able to significantly enhance the quality of the resultant finish, the buffing process really should be carried out with reduced power and not a large amount of force in order to in due course complete a surface area that doesn't have any scores or fine lines resulting from the buffing process, subsequently ar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
